BACKGROUND: There is an inconsistency in treatment outcomes used in clinical trials for provoked vestibulodynia (PVD), which makes it impossible to compare the effects of different interventions. AIM: In this study, we completed the first step in creating a core outcome set (COS), defining what outcomes should be measured in clinical trials for PVD. METHODS: Identification of outcomes used in studies was done by extracting data from clinical trials in a recently published systematic review and via review of clinical trials for PVD registered on ClinicalTrials.gov. The COS process consisted of 2 rounds of Delphi surveys and a consensus meeting, during which the final COS was decided through a modified nominal group technique. OUTCOMES: Consensus on what outcomes to include in a COS for PVD. RESULTS: Forty scientific articles and 92 study protocols were reviewed for outcomes. Of those, 36 articles and 25 protocols were eligible, resulting in 402 outcomes, which were then categorized into 63 unique outcomes. Participants consisted of patients, relatives/partners of patients, health care professionals, and researchers. Out of 463 who registered for participation, 319 and 213 responded to the first and second surveys, respectively. The consensus meeting consisted of 18 members and resulted in 6 outcomes for the COS to be measured in all treatment trials regardless of intervention: insertional pain (nonsexual), insertional pain (sexual), provoked vulvar pain by pressure/contact, pain-related interference on one's life, pain interference on sexual life, and sexual function. CLINICAL IMPLICATIONS: Critical outcomes to be measured in clinical trials will allow for accurate comparison of outcomes across treatment interventions and provide solid treatment recommendations. STRENGTHS AND LIMITATIONS: The major strengths of the study are the adherence to methodological recommendations and the intentional focus on aspects of diversity of participating stakeholders (eg, status such as patients with lived experience and researchers, inclusiveness with respect to sexual identity), the latter of which will allow for broader application and relevance of the COS. Among the limitations of the study are the low rate of participants outside North America and Europe and the lower response rate (about 50%) for the second Delphi survey. CONCLUSION: In this international project, patients, health care professionals, and researchers have decided what critical outcomes are to be used in future clinical trials for PVD. Before the COS can be fully implemented, there is also a need to decide on how and preferably when the outcomes should be measured.

Helicobacter pylori infection triggers inflammation that may lead to gastritis, stomach ulcers and cancer. Probiotic bacteria, such as Lactobacillus, have been of interest as treatment options, however, little is known about the molecular mechanisms of Lactobacillus-mediated inhibition of H. pylori pathogenesis. In this work, we investigated the effect of Lactobacillus culture supernatants, so-called conditioned medium (CM), from two gastric isolates, L. gasseri and L. oris, on the expression of transcriptional regulators in H. pylori. Among the four known two-component systems (TCSs), i.e., ArsRS, FlgRS, CheAY and CrdRS, the flagellar regulator gene flgR and the acid resistance associated arsS gene were down-regulated by L. gasseri CM, whereas expression of the other TCS-genes remained unaffected. L. gasseri CM also reduced the motility of H. pylori, which is in line with reduced flgR expression. Furthermore, among six transcription factors of H. pylori only the ferric uptake regulator gene fur was regulated by L. gasseri CM. Deletion of fur further led to dramatically increased sensitivity to the antimicrobial peptide LL-37. Taken together, the results highlight that released/secreted factors of some lactobacilli, but not all, downregulate transcriptional regulators involved in motility, acid tolerance and LL-37 sensitivity of H. pylori.

Chronic inflammation induced by Helicobacter pylori is strongly associated with gastric cancer development, which is influenced by both bacterial virulence and host genetics. The sialic acid-binding adhesin SabA and the MUC5AC-binding adhesin LabA are important H. pylori virulence factors that facilitate adhesion of the bacterium, which is a crucial step in colonization. Lactate utilization has been reported to play a key role in the pathogenicity of different bacterial species. However, this is poorly understood in H. pylori. In this study, we investigated the effect of lactate on H. pylori adhesin gene expression and the regulation of host inflammatory cytokines. We show that the bacterial adhesins SabA and LabA were downregulated at the transcriptional level during incubation of H. pylori with lactate. Downregulation of sabA required the involvement of the two-component system ArsRS, while labA was regulated via the CheA/CheY system, indicating differences in the regulation of these genes in response to lactate. The levels of the proinflammatory cytokines TNF and IL-6 in H. pylori-stimulated macrophages were reduced when lactate was present. Interestingly, glucose did not prevent the secretion of these cytokines. Taken together, our data suggest that lactate affects H. pylori adhesin gene expression and the host response upon infection.

PURPOSE: To further understand social and leisure (SL) participation after stroke and how it can be supported in a long-term perspective, this study aims to deepen the understanding of strategies used by long-term stroke survivors in relation to SL activities. MATERIALS AND METHODS: The study has a qualitative design, using a grounded theory approach, and is based on in-depth interviews with 10 persons who had a stroke 15 years ago and four of their family members. RESULTS: The findings comprise nine different strategies used by the participants. These had two overarching purposes; to protect and re-construct the post-stroke self and to enable participation in valued SL activities despite challenges. The findings are summarized in one overarching theme: "Employing different strategies to balance costs and rewards of engagement in social and leisure activities". CONCLUSIONS: Strategies for SL participation involves balancing different priorities in life and can change over time as they are continuously influenced by various personal and environmental conditions. These findings contribute to an improved understanding of why and how people hold on to activities, give up activities and find new activities after a stroke. It also highlights the need for a long-term perspective on stroke rehabilitation and support.IMPLICATIONS FOR REHABILITATIONRe-engagement in social and leisure activities after stroke is a long-term process and various types of support may be needed during different stages of recovery and adaptation.Successful rehabilitation interventions build on an understanding of each individual's priorities, goals and strategies and how these may change or manifest over time.Special attention should be given to the individual's perception of costs and benefits in relation to engagement in activities, and the role that it has for the person's identity.By providing knowledge and supporting the use of adequate coping strategies, rehabilitation professionals can help patients find a new and accepted post-stroke identity.

BACKGROUND: Systematic reviews often conclude low confidence in the results due to heterogeneity in the reported outcomes. A Core Outcome Set (COS) is an agreed standardised collection of outcomes for a specific area of health. The outcomes included in a COS are to be measured and summarized in clinical trials as well as systematic reviews to counteract this heterogeneity. AIM: The aim is to identify, compile and assess final and ongoing studies that are prioritizing outcomes in the area of pregnancy and childbirth. METHODS: All studies which prioritized outcomes related to pregnancy and childbirth using consensus method, including Delphi surveys or consensus meetings were included. Searches were conducted in Ovid MEDLINE, EMBASE, PsycINFO, Academic Search Elite, CINAHL, SocINDEX and COMET databases up to June 2021. For all studies fulfilling the inclusion criteria, information regarding outcomes as well as population, method, and setting was extracted. In addition, reporting in the finalized studies was assessed using a modified version of the Core Outcome Set-STAndards for Reporting. RESULTS: In total, 27 finalized studies and 42 ongoing studies were assessed as relevant and were included. In the finalized studies, the number of outcomes included in the COS ranged from 6 to 51 with a median of 13 outcomes. The majority of the identified COS, both finalized as well as ongoing, were relating to physical complications during pregnancy. CONCLUSION: There is a growing number of Core Outcome Set studies related to pregnancy and childbirth. Although several of the finalized studies follow the proposed reporting, there are still some items that are not always clearly reported. Additionally, several of the identified COS contained a large number (n > 20) outcomes, something that possibly could hinder implementation. Therefore, there is a need to consider the number of outcomes which may be included in a COS to render it optimal for future research.

Neisseria meningitidis is a gram-negative bacterium that often asymptomatically colonizes the human nasopharyngeal tract. These bacteria cross the epithelial barrier can cause life-threatening sepsis and/or meningitis. Antimicrobial peptides are one of the first lines of defense against invading bacterial pathogens. Human beta-defensin 2 (hBD2) is an antimicrobial peptide with broad antibacterial activity, although its mechanism of action is poorly understood. Here, we investigated the effect of hBD2 on N. meningitidis. We showed that hBD2 binds to and kills actively growing meningococcal cells. The lethal effect was evident after 2 h incubation with the peptide, which suggests a slow killing mechanism. Further, the membrane integrity was not changed during hBD2 treatment. Incubation with lethal doses of hBD2 decreased the presence of diplococci; the number and size of bacterial microcolonies/aggregates remained constant, indicating that planktonic bacteria may be more susceptible to the peptide. Meningococcal DNA bound hBD2 in mobility shift assays and inhibited the lethal effect of hBD2 in a dose-dependent manner both in suspension and biofilms, supporting the interaction between hBD2 and DNA. Taken together, the ability of meningococcal DNA to bind hBD2 opens the possibility that extracellular DNA due to bacterial lysis may be a means of N. meningitidis to evade immune defenses.

Neisseria meningitidis is the etiologic agent of meningococcal meningitis and sepsis. Initial colonization of meningococci in the upper respiratory tract epithelium is crucial for disease development. The colonization occurs in several steps and expression of type IV pili (Tfp) is essential for both attachment and microcolony formation of encapsulated bacteria. Previously, we have shown that host-derived lactate induces synchronized dispersal of meningococcal microcolonies. In this study, we demonstrated that lactate-induced dispersal is dependent on bacterial concentration but not on the quorum-sensing system autoinducer-2 or the two-component systems NarP/NarQ, PilR/PilS, NtrY/NtrX, and MisR/MisS. Further, there were no changes in expression of genes related to assembly, elongation, retraction, and modification of Tfp throughout the time course of lactate induction. By using pilT and pptB mutants, however, we found that lactate-induced dispersal was dependent on PilT retraction but not on phosphoglycerol modification of Tfp even though the PptB activity was important for preventing reaggregation postdispersal. Furthermore, protein synthesis was required for lactate-induced dispersal. Finally, we found that at a lower temperature, lactate-induced dispersal was delayed and unsynchronized, and bacteria reformed microcolonies. We conclude that lactate-induced microcolony dispersal is dependent on bacterial concentration, PilT-dependent Tfp retraction, and protein synthesis and is influenced by environmental temperature.

Fouling is a major obstacle in the introduction of membrane processes in new applications in the pulping industry. Due to the complex nature of the feed solutions, complementary analysis methods are usually needed to identify the substances involved. Four different methods were used for the comprehensive analysis of a membrane removed from an ultrafiltration plant treating alkaline bleach plant effluent in a sulfite pulp mill to identify the substances causing fouling. Magnesium was detected both on the membrane surface and in the nonwoven membrane backing and a small amount of polysaccharides was detected after acid hydrolysis of the fouled membrane. This study provides information on foulants, which can be used to improve processing conditions and cleaning protocols and thus the membrane performance in pulp mill separation processes. It also provides an overview of the usefulness of various analytical methods.

OBJECTIVES: To evaluate incidence of self-reported falls and associated factors in a ten-year perspective after stroke. METHODS: From a population-based cohort of first-ever stroke patients (n = 416) included in the Lund Stroke Register between March 1, 2001, and February 28, 2002, we performed a follow up of all 145 survivors ten years after stroke. We collected data on age, gender, main stroke type, living and housing situation, general health status (question 1 in the Short Form Health Survey (SF-36), dizziness, physical activity, Barthel Index, mobility aids, moving ability inside/outside, and health-related quality of life as defined by the EuroQol 3 dimension scale (EQ-5D-3L). Factors that may relate to falls were compared between those who had experienced falls after stroke or not. RESULTS: Ten years after stroke, 49 patients (34 %) reported falls and 96 patients (66 %) reported no falls. Compared to patients with no falls, those who reported falls were older (median age 83.3 years vs 75.6 years; p < 0.001), more often lived alone, were more dependent in daily living, had less physical activity, poorer general health status, more often needed mobility aids, were more often unable to move alone outside, and had poorer health-related quality of life in all items in EQ-5D-3L except pain/discomfort. CONCLUSIONS: Falls had occurred in approximately one third of the participants ten years after the stroke, and were strongly associated with several measures of frailty. Our results indicate that fall prevention should in particular focus on those at high risk of falls.

Antimicrobial peptides (AMPs) play an important role in the defense against pathogens by targeting and killing invading microbes. Some pathogenic bacteria have been shown to negatively regulate AMP expression, while several commensals may induce AMP expression. The expression of certain AMPs, such as human beta-defensin 2 (hBD2), can be induced via nuclear factor NF-κB, which, in turn, is negatively controlled by tumor necrosis factor alpha-induced protein 3 (TNFAIP3, or A20). In this work, we examined the expression of hBD1 and hBD2 during coincubation of pharyngeal epithelial cells with pathogenic Neisseria meningitidis and commensal lactobacilli. The Lactobacillus strains induced hBD2 expression in human pharyngeal cells, while the pathogen N. meningitidis did not. In coincubation experiments, meningococci were able to dampen the AMP expression induced by lactobacilli. We found that N. meningitidis induced the NF-κB inhibitor A20. Further, RNA silencing of A20 resulted in increased hBD2 expression after meningococcal infection. Since it is known that induction of A20 reduces NF-κB activity and thus hBD2 levels, meningococcal-mediated A20 induction could be a way for the pathogen to dampen AMP expression. Finally, treatment of N. meningitidis and lactobacilli with synthetic hBD2 reduced N. meningitidis viability more efficiently than Lactobacillus reuteri, explaining why maintaining low AMP levels is important for the survival of the pathogen.

The increasing age of populations throughout the world means that healthcare services are faced with new challenges, not least regarding the provision of food during hospital stay. There is a lack of knowledge of how hospital mealtimes are experienced by older patients, and so the aim of this article was to review current knowledge regarding mealtimes in hospitals from the perspectives of older patients. A literature search was performed using seven databases: PubMed, Web of Science, Scopus, Sociological Abstracts, SweMed+, ASSIA and CINAHL with no limits regarding publication date. The inclusion criteria were peer-reviewed articles in English or Swedish that used qualitative methods to examine older patients' (>65 years) mealtime experiences. The Five Aspect Meal Model (FAMM) served as a framework for understanding the complexity behind a mealtime experience. Qualitative content analysis was used as a guide when analysing the material. The search produced 415 studies, 14 of which were included in the review. The findings generated three main themes for understanding how older patients experience mealtimes while in hospital: (1) the food and the food service, (2) mealtime assistance and commensality during mealtimes and (3) the importance of retaining one's independence. The review also clearly indicated a shortage of studies that solely focus on older patients' experiences of their mealtime. More research is therefore needed to be fully able to understand the complex task of providing meals in hospitals.

AIM: Decades of research confirm that children and adolescents in out-of-home care (foster family, residential care) have much greater health care needs than their peers. A systematic literature review was conducted to evaluate organisational health care models for this vulnerable group. METHODS: A systematic literature search was undertaken of the following databases: Academic Search Elite, CENTRAL, Cochrane Database of Systematic Reviews, Cinahl, DARE, ERIC, HTA, PsycInfo, Psychology and Behavioural Sciences Collection, PubMed, SocIndex. Randomised and non-randomised controlled trials were to be included. Two pairs of reviewers independently assessed abstracts of the identified published papers. Abstracts meeting the inclusion criteria were ordered in full text. Each article was reviewed independently, by pairs of reviewers. A joint assessment was made based on the inclusion criteria and relevance. Cases of disagreement were resolved by consensus discussion. RESULTS: No study with low or medium risk of bias was identified. CONCLUSION: In the absence of studies of acceptable quality, it is not possible to assess the impact of organisational models intended to ensure adequate health and dental care for children and adolescents in out-of-home care. Therefore, well-designed follow-up studies should be conducted following the implementation of such models.

We have previously shown that Lactobacillus gasseri Kx110A1, a human stomach isolate, can colonize mouse stomach and reduce the initial colonization of Helicobacter pylori. Here, we investigated the role of sortase-dependent proteins (SDPs) involved in these functions by the construction of a mutant for srtA, the gene encoding the housekeeping sortase that covalently anchors SDPs to the cell surface. The srtA mutant showed a decrease in hydrophobicity and autoaggregation under acidic conditions, indicating the effect of SDPs on cell surface properties. Correspondingly, the srtA mutant lost the capacity to adhere to gastric epithelial cells, thus resulting in an inability to provide a physical barrier to prevent H. pylori adherence. These results indicate that sortase A is a key determinant of the cell surface properties of L. gasseri Kx110A1 and contributes to Lactobacillus-mediated exclusion of H. pylori. Understanding the molecular mechanisms by which lactobacilli antagonize H. pylori might contribute to the development of novel therapeutic strategies that take advantage of health-promoting bacteria and reduce the burden of antibiotic resistance.

The ability of Helicobacter pylori to evade the host immune system allows the bacterium to colonize the host for a lifetime. Long-term infection with H. pylori causes chronic inflammation, which is the major risk factor for the development of gastric ulcers and gastric cancer. Lactobacilli are part of the human microbiota and have been studied as an adjunct treatment in H. pylori eradication therapy. However, the molecular mechanisms by which lactobacilli act against H. pylori infection have not been fully characterized. In this study, we investigated the anti-inflammatory effects of Lactobacillus strains upon coincubation of host macrophages with H. pylori. We found that Lactobacillus gasseri Kx110A1 (L. gas), a strain isolated from a human stomach, but not other tested Lactobacillus species, blocked the production of the proinflammatory cytokines TNF and IL-6 in H. pylori-infected macrophages. Interestingly, L. gas also inhibited the release of these cytokines in LPS or LTA stimulated macrophages, demonstrating a general anti-inflammatory property. The inhibition of these cytokines did not occur through the polarization of macrophages from the M1 (proinflammatory) to M2 (anti-inflammatory) phenotype or through the altered viability of H. pylori or host cells. Instead, we show that L. gas suppressed the release of TNF and IL-6 by reducing the expression of ADAM17 (also known as TNF-alpha-converting enzyme, TACE) on host cells. Our findings reveal a novel mechanism by which L. gas prevents the production of the proinflammatory cytokines TNF and IL-6 in host macrophages.

Background Glomerular filtration is the most important kidney function. The most accurate glomerular filtration rate (GFR) estimates are based on the clearance of exogenous filtration markers. Of these, iohexol is the only exogenous marker that is included in an external quality assessment (EQA) scheme. The aim of the present study was to evaluate the performance of the European laboratories participating in Equalis' EQA scheme for iohexol. Methods Weighed amounts of iohexol (Omnipaque) were added to plasma samples and distributed to laboratories participating in the EQA scheme for iohexol. All laboratories performed the assays in a blinded fashion. Results The number of participating laboratories varied between 27 and 34 during the study period. Iohexol was determined by HPLC in 77% of the laboratories and by UPLC/MS/MS methods in 15% of the laboratories. The mean interlaboratory coefficient of variation was 4.7% for the HPLC methods and 6.4% for the UPLC/MS/MS methods. The mean bias between calculated and measured iohexol values was -1.3 mg/L (95% confidence interval ±0.3) during the first part of the study period and 0.1 mg/L (±0.3) during the later part. Conclusions The low interlaboratory variation demonstrates that iohexol can be measured reliably by many laboratories and supports the use of iohexol as a GFR marker when there is a need for high quality GFR measurements.

Neisseria meningitidis is a Gram-negative bacterium that asymptomatically colonizes the human nasopharyngeal mucosa. Pilus-mediated initial adherence of N. meningitidis to the epithelial mucosa is followed by the formation of three-dimensional aggregates, called microcolonies. Dispersal from microcolonies contributes to the transmission of N. meningitidis across the epithelial mucosa. We have recently discovered that environmental concentrations of host cell-derived lactate influences N. meningitidis microcolony dispersal. Here, we examined the ability of N. meningitidis mutants deficient in lactate metabolism to form biofilms. A lactate dehydrogenease A (ldhA) mutant had an increased level of biofilm formation. Deletion of ldhA increased the N. meningitidis cell surface hydrophobicity and aggregation. In this study, we used FAM20, which belongs to clonal complex ST-11 that forms biofilms independently of extracellular DNA (eDNA). However, treatment with DNase I abolished the increased biofilm formation and aggregation of the ldhA-deficient mutant, suggesting a critical role for eDNA. Compared to wild-type, the ldhA-deficient mutant exhibited an increased autolytic rate, with significant increases in the eDNA concentrations in the culture supernatants and in biofilms. Within the ldhA mutant biofilm, the transcription levels of the capsule, pilus, and bacterial lysis genes were downregulated, while norB, which is associated with anaerobic respiration, was upregulated. These findings suggest that the absence of ldhA in N. meningitidis promotes biofilm formation and aggregation through autolysis-mediated DNA release.

The pulp and paper industry is one of the most important industrial sectors worldwide, and has considerable potential for the sustainable fractionation of lignocellulosic biomass to provide valuable compounds. Ultrafiltration (UF) is a suitable separation technique for the profitable production of hemicelluloses from process water from thermomechanical pulping (ThMP), but is limited by membrane fouling. Improvements in cleaning protocols and new alternative cleaning agents are required to ensure a long membrane lifetime, and thus a sustainable process. This study, therefore, focuses on the cleaning of polymeric UF membranes after the filtration of ThMP process water, comparing alkaline with enzymatic cleaning agents. The aim was to develop a cleaning procedure that is efficient under mild conditions, resulting in a lower environmental impact. It was not possible to restore the initial permeability of the membrane when cleaning the membrane with enzymes alone, but the permeability was restored when using a two-step cleaning process with enzymes in the first step and an alkaline cleaning agent in the second step. Scanning electron microscopy gave a deeper inside into the cleaning efficiency. Attenuated total reflectance Fourier-transform infrared spectroscopy analysis confirmed that not only polysaccharides, but also extractives are adsorbed onto the membrane surface.

AIMS AND OBJECTIVES: To study practice in consciousness assessment among neuroscience nurses in Europe. BACKGROUND: Over the years, several instruments have been developed to assess the level of consciousness for patients with brain injury. It is unclear which instrument is being used by nurses in Europe and how they are trained to use these tools adequately. DESIGN/METHODS: A cross-sectional questionnaire, created by the European Association of Neuroscience Nurses Research Committee, was sent to neuroscience nurses in 13 European countries. The countries participated in 2016 with a response period of 3 months for each country. RESULTS: A total of 331 questionnaires were completed by nurses in 11 different countries. Assessment of consciousness was part of the daily routine for a majority of bedside nurses (95%), with an estimated median frequency of six times per shift. The majority uses a standardised instrument, and the Glasgow Coma Scale is the most common. Most participants assess consciousness primarily for clinical decision-making and report both total scores and subscores. The majority was formally trained or educated in use of the instrument, but methods of training were divers. Besides the estimated frequency of assessments and training, no significant difference was found between bedside nurses and other nurse positions, educational level or kind of institution. CONCLUSION: Our study shows that consciousness assessment is part of the daily routine for most nurses working in neurology/neurosurgery/neurorehabilitation wards in Europe. The greatest variation existed in training methods for the use of the instruments, and we recommend standardised practice in the use of assessment scales. RELEVANCE TO CLINICAL PRACTICE: In clinical practice, both managers and staff nurses should focus on formalised training in the use of assessment tools, to ensure reliability and reproducibility. This may also increase the professionalism in the neuroscience nurses' role and performance.

OBJECTIVE: To explore conditions influencing long-term participation in social and leisure activities among people who have had a stroke. METHODS: This study had a qualitative design, using a grounded theory methodology. Data collection was based on in-depth interviews performed 15 years after a first-ever stroke with 10 persons recruited from a population-based stroke cohort in Sweden. The study also included four family members. FINDINGS: Over time, the stroke meant a changed but gradually normalised life situation. Participation in social and leisure activities was influenced by several transacting personal and contextual conditions changing with time and ageing. Central conditions that emerged from the analysis included personal characteristics, having social and supportive networks, being dependent on others, having access to valued activities and contexts, being motivated to participate, and perceiving sufficient capacity to participate. CONCLUSIONS: Long-term participation after stroke is possible despite impairments, but is influenced by a range of personal and environmental conditions. Stroke rehabilitation should be based on an awareness of this influence and address conditions that change with time and ageing during different phases after stroke.

To efficiently colonize the nasopharyngeal epithelium, the human restricted pathogen Neisseria meningitidis follows a multistep adhesion cascade. First, the bacteria adhere to host cells and aggregate into spherical shaped structures called microcolonies. Several hours later, single bacteria start dispersing from the microcolonies and form a monolayer on top of the host cells. Once in proximity to host cells meningococci can adhere tightly to the epithelial surface or become internalized. This can eventually result in invasion of the mucosal surfaces and gain access to the bloodstream, causing a life-threatening disease. Lactate, a metabolite derived from human epithelial cells, has been previously shown to induce rapid dispersal of N. meningitidis from microcolonies. Here, we describe a host-cell free method based on live-cell imaging to examine the effect of host derived lactate on the timing of N. meningitides microcolony dispersal. Although in this protocol we use lactate, it can be easily modified to test the effects of other molecules.
